The 'varies' flood-risk rating for Lalabuan reflects genuine heterogeneity within Tamparan. Adjacent streets can have very different flood histories. Buyers must investigate the specific property rather than relying on the barangay-level label — request flood records from the local DRRMO office and inspect the site during or after heavy rain if possible.
